    Geranium drakensbergensis conspicuous style branches

    Geranium drakensbergensis conspicuous style branches
    Author: Ivan Lätti
    Photographer: Thabo Maphisa

    In this fairly old Geranium drakensbergensis flower the stamens have more or less disappeared. The white area in the flower centre has expanded, while the old petal upper parts vary in shape or are damaged.

    The pink-purple style is by now well-developed, dominating the scene. Its five red-purple branches spread and recurve, ready for or already satisfied with pollen flown in by insect aviators or other lucky coincidences involving visitors (iNaturalist; http://pza.sanbi.org).
